NEW YORK, Feb. 1 /PRNewswire/ -- Francis X. Kosch was elected senior vice president at the annual meeting of East River Savings Bank, Austin 'S. Murphy, chairman and president, announced.
Kosch, who had been administrative vice president since 1979, is the senior lending officer of the bank and will continue responsibility for the mortgage investment department and its portfolio of $1.35 billion in addition to mortgage and consumer lending.
